Is 1010 a Prime Number? Find Out Instantly!

1010 is not a prime number.

What Does It Mean for 1010 to Be Prime?

Prime numbers are natural numbers greater than 1 with only two positive divisors: 1 and themselves. If 1010 cannot be divided evenly by any other number, it is prime.

How to Check If 1010 Is Prime

We test divisibility by all integers from 2 up to the square root of 1010. If 1010 is divisible by any of those numbers, it is not prime.
